#a68455 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a68455 is composed of 65.1% red, 51.8%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.5%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 34.8 degrees, a saturation of 32.3% and a lightness of 49.2%. #a68455 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ffaa with #4d0900.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#a68455 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#a68455 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a68455 has RGB values of R:166, G:132,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.49,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10912853.
